Cool topic. I get more LAGy when drinking and it usually means greater variance even though I usually get in with the best of it.

One drink is okay, more than that and my mind starts to wander unless I work really hard to reign it in.

I noticed some poorer results when I drank and that I'd call bigger bets against trappers (usually people that called large pf raises hoping to flop a str8 with 2 random 1 or 2 gapped cards) when drinkering. Poorer judgement, but it was somewhat subtle. The difference in results was anything but subtle.
